Backstage Boutique SPA Hotel
10/10 Excellent
"We spent four night at this hotel and had such a lovely surprise as we got upgraded to the sky and stars suite on check in. It was amazing. The view of the Matterhorn from the balcony was superb. The room had a safe for valuables. The bed was very comfortable with a memory foam mattress and the bedroom was spacious. You could look at the stars from the bed at night if you pulled the blinds back. There was a telescope set up in the living area also to look at the stars. The lounge was comfortable and the tv had many channels including BBC/ITV. The kitchen had everything you needed. We used the facilities in the kitchen to cook dinner a few nights when we were too tired to go out after long days trekking in the mountains. There was a small bottle of Prosecco as a welcome drink for us in the room and a Nespresso coffee machine. We didn’t get the chance to use the spa but saw other people enjoying using it. The breakfast was superb. Great choices of cereal, juice, meats, bread, fruit and cheese as well as eggs cooked to your liking. We had dinner at the fine dining restaurant one night and the meal was beautiful. A wonderful experience I’m glad we did not miss. The property is well situated for all the activities in Zermatt and very close to the train station (approximately 250metres). If we are in Zermatt in future, I will definitely return to this property. I highly recommend it to others who are planning on going to Zermatt."
